Student Safety
Many of you know, through the local media and through school circulated messages that our district high school was recently in a possibly dangerous situation. Many of you wanted specific information to the situation at hand, but as your principal I was only privy to the same information that you were given. So when you heard that we did not have school on Friday, I found out at the exact same time and time.
Making decisions, such as closing school for possible safety reasons is never easy. I know because I have had to make them before. People are upset if you close school and equally upset if you stay open. They are also upset on how school was closed and people were notified. Everyone cannot be pleased and it is easy for those not making the decision to have an opinion. There is always a critic who thinks they know how something should have happened, but hindsight is always 20/20 and arm chair quarterbacks are a dime a dozen. I will say that it is always good practice to err on the side of caution, especially when it come to school safety. So I applaud those who had to make this difficult decision.
This situation shows us that we as educators have a very important job. It is our job to teach kids what we think should be obvious. We need to teach them about being safe and responsible. We need to teach them that society has rules, rewards and consequences. We should never assume a student knows what is right or wrong and make sure that we teach them. To us as adults certain behaviors, such as what you can bring to school, seems obvious. But it is our job to make sure kids know what society expects.
